National Bank Financial Lowers Colliers International Group (NASDAQ:CIGI) Price Target to $143.00

Colliers International Group (NASDAQ:CIGIGet Free Report) (TSE:CIGI) had its price target lowered by investment analysts at National Bank Financial from $160.00 to $143.00 in a report released on Wednesday,BayStreet.CA reports. The brokerage presently has an “outperform” rating on the financial services provider’s stock. National Bank Financial’s price objective would indicate a potential upside of 28.24% from the company’s current price.

A number of other brokerages also recently commented on CIGI. Raymond James Financial reduced their price objective on shares of Colliers International Group from $200.00 to $185.00 and set a “strong-buy” rating for the company in a research report on Tuesday, February 17th. Wall Street Zen cut shares of Colliers International Group from a “buy” rating to a “hold” rating in a report on Saturday, February 14th. Royal Bank Of Canada reduced their price target on shares of Colliers International Group from $180.00 to $160.00 and set an “outperform” rating for the company in a research report on Monday, March 30th. Stifel Nicolaus set a $175.00 price target on shares of Colliers International Group in a research report on Friday, March 13th. Finally, Weiss Ratings reiterated a “hold (c)” rating on shares of Colliers International Group in a research report on Wednesday, January 21st. One analyst has rated the stock with a Strong Buy rating, five have issued a Buy rating and four have assigned a Hold rating to the stock. According to MarketBeat.com, the company presently has an average rating of “Moderate Buy” and an average price target of $168.29.

Colliers International Group Price Performance

Shares of NASDAQ:CIGI opened at $111.51 on Wednesday. The company has a quick ratio of 1.10, a current ratio of 1.10 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 1.06. The company has a market cap of $5.70 billion, a P/E ratio of 55.48 and a beta of 1.45. Colliers International Group has a 52 week low of $95.66 and a 52 week high of $171.51. The company has a 50-day moving average price of $115.07 and a 200 day moving average price of $137.47.

About Colliers International Group

Colliers International Group Inc is a global commercial real estate services and investment management firm offering a full suite of solutions to occupiers, owners and investors. The company’s real estate services encompass brokerage and agency leasing, capital markets advisory, property and facility management, valuation and advisory, project and development services, workplace and corporate real estate solutions, and market research. Through these offerings, Colliers supports clients across the entire real estate life cycle, from site selection to asset disposition.

The firm operates through two principal segments: real estate services and investment management.
